History & Origin

Fanta comes from West African (Mandinka, Bambara) naming, often read 'beautiful day' (the precise gloss varies, which we note). A cherished traditional name across the Mande world, it carries warmth and pride.

In the U.S. it appears in West African families. Rare, beautiful-day at the root, and warm.

Did you know? Fanta is a widespread, honored name across West Africa (Mali, Guinea, Senegal) — often glossed 'beautiful day' — long predating the soft drink.
